How do you cite a book in the Yeast referencing style? (2024 Guide)
Books are written works or compositions that have been published, many of which might be in digital version. Here’s how to cite a book in YeastHere’s an example book citation in Yeast using placeholders:
Last Name FN. 2000. Title. Edition. Editor Last Name EFN. (ed.). Publisher: City.
Yeast citation:
Angelou M. 1969. I Know Why the Caged Bird Sings. 1st ed. Random House: New York.

How to reference a journal article in the Yeast citation style?
How do you cite scientific papers in Yeast format?
An Yeast citation for a journal article includes the author name(s), publication year, article title, journal name, volume and issue number, page range of the article, and a DOI (if available). Here’s howHere’s a Yeast journal citation example using placeholders:
Author1 LastnameAF, Author3 LastnameAF. 2000. Title. Container, Volume: pages Used. URL (Accessed March 29, 2024).
Petit C, Sieffermann J. 2007. Testing consumer preferences for iced-coffee: Does the drinking environment have any influence?. 18: 161-172. http://dx.doi.org/10.1016/j.foodqual.2006.05.008 (Accessed March 29, 2024).

How to cite a website in a paper in Yeast style?
If you’re writing a research paper, you’ll likely do a fair amount of research online. If you have websites that you want to use as sources for your paper in Yeast, follow this simple guideHere’s an Yeast example website reference:
Author1 LastnameAF, Author2 LastnameAF. 2000. Title. https://www.example.com (Accessed March 29, 2024).
https://www.theguardian.com/world/2008/nov/05/uselections20083
on The Guardian website:
Tran M. 2008. Barack Obama To Be America’s First Black President. https://www.theguardian.com/world/2008/nov/05/uselections20083 (Accessed March 29, 2024).

How to cite a YouTube video Yeast in 2024
Are you watching a YouTube video and you don’t know how to cite it? Here’s a simple way to do it in YeastHere’s a Yeast citation YouTube video example:
ChannelName. 2000. Title. YouTube.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=XXXXXX (Accessed March 29, 2024).
Pixar. 2015. Pizza Clip — Inside Out. YouTube. https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=8W6rntBADUQ (Accessed March 29, 2024).
